Butylene Glycol Behenate

INCI: BUTYLENE GLYCOL BEHENATE

CAS Number
Not uniquely assigned in major registries
Function
Skin conditioning, emollient, surfactant – cleansing, surfactant – emulsifying
Safety Rating
MODERATE

Regulatory Status

🇪🇺 EU Status permitted
🇺🇸 US Status permitted
US Notes Not formally calculated — requires read-across from parent compounds
